Connectivism and the modern learner

E-Learning Provocateur

Consider the following: Create a social bookmarking account to share useful websites. Use Twitter and Facebook to foster social/professional networking. Run exercises or workshops to develop their content evaluation skills. Recommend news feeds, podcasts, blogs and discussion forums.
